cblaster-1.3.8-py3-none-any.whl:Python开发者的必备库
版权申诉
5星 · 超过95%的资源 53 浏览量
更新于2024-10-09
收藏 183KB ZIP 举报
资源摘要信息:"Python库 | cblaster-1.3.8-py3-none-any.whl"
知识点详细说明:
1. Python编程语言介绍:
Python是一种广泛使用的高级编程语言,以其易读性和简洁的语法而受到广泛欢迎。Python支持多种编程范式,包括面向对象、命令式、函数式和过程式编程。它被设计为具有尽可能少的语法元素,并能够用最少的代码行实现逻辑功能。
2. Python库的概念:
Python库是一组预编译的代码,它使得程序员可以在自己的项目中方便地利用已经开发好的功能。库通常包含一系列模块,模块中包含函数、类、变量等资源,这些资源可以被程序员导入并使用。Python库使得重复的编程工作变得不再必要,提高了开发效率。
3. cblaster库用途及功能概述:
cblaster是一个专门用于查找、比较和分析细菌中的簇状布氏体相关基因簇(Clustered Regularly Interspaced Short Palindromic Repeats, CRISPR)的Python库。通过提供一个用户友好的界面,cblaster使得研究人员可以快速地对CRISPR相关的蛋白质序列进行分析和可视化。这对于细菌基因组学研究和生物信息学分析尤其有用。
4. Python库的安装与使用:
一般来说,Python库可以通过Python的包管理工具pip进行安装。对于文件名为cblaster-1.3.8-py3-none-any.whl的Python库安装包,通常在命令行中使用如下命令进行安装:
```
pip install cblaster-1.3.8-py3-none-any.whl
```
执行安装命令后,cblaster库将被安装到系统中,之后可以在Python脚本或交互式环境中导入并使用库中的模块和函数。
5. 文件命名规范解释:
文件名中的各个部分具有特定含义。cblaster-1.3.8代表库的名称和版本号,py3表示该库适用于Python 3.x版本,none表示该库不依赖于任何特定平台或操作系统,any表示库可以支持所有Python架构。
6. Python开发环境设置:
为了使用cblaster库,用户需要有一个配置好的Python开发环境。这通常包括Python解释器的安装和pip包管理工具的配置。对于不同的操作系统,安装Python的方式可能略有不同,但一般都可以从Python官方网站下载相应的安装程序进行安装。
7. Python编程实践提示:
在使用Python库进行开发时,建议先阅读库的文档和API参考,以了解各个函数和类的具体用法。良好的编程习惯还包括编写可读性强的代码、进行代码测试以及利用版本控制系统管理代码的变更。
8. Python及其库的资源获取:
Python及其各种库的官方资源通常可以在Python官方网站获取,或者通过开源社区如GitHub进行查找。这些资源是开放源码的,允许自由使用、修改和分发。
以上就是对于给定文件信息中提及的知识点的详细说明。了解这些内容对于使用Python进行开发,特别是使用cblaster库进行CRISPR数据分析和研究,将大有裨益。
2021-08-04 上传
2024-11-10 上传
2024-12-21 上传
2024-12-21 上传
2024-12-21 上传
2024-12-21 上传
2024-12-21 上传
挣扎的蓝藻
- 粉丝: 14w+
- 资源: 15万+
最新资源
- JavaScript实现的高效pomodoro时钟教程
- CMake 3.25.3版本发布:程序员必备构建工具
- 直流无刷电机控制技术项目源码集合
- Ak Kamal电子安全客户端加载器-CRX插件介绍
- 揭露流氓软件:月息背后的秘密
- 京东自动抢购茅台脚本指南:如何设置eid与fp参数
- 动态格式化Matlab轴刻度标签 - ticklabelformat实用教程
- DSTUHack2021后端接口与Go语言实现解析
- CMake 3.25.2版本Linux软件包发布
- Node.js网络数据抓取技术深入解析
- QRSorteios-crx扩展:优化税务文件扫描流程
- 掌握JavaScript中的算法技巧
- Rails+React打造MF员工租房解决方案
- Utsanjan:自学成才的UI/UX设计师与技术博客作者
- CMake 3.25.2版本发布,支持Windows x86_64架构
- AR_RENTAL平台:HTML技术在增强现实领域的应用